I didn't read the whole thread, but there's another "easy" way to get the top mount off of any macpherson strut vehicle. Just loosen the top strut nut off with the weight of the car on the wheels and totally remove that nut, THEN follow the rest of the steps. With the weight of the car on the wheels the strut won't budge, but as you jack it up the spring will decompress and will be easy to remove.
Doesn't help with older hondas or the rears here though